Which of the following gases is unsuitable for use as a GC carrier gas?
A:
Nitrogen
B:
Helium
C:
Oxygen
D:
All of the above
Answer: C

Sample injection is considered successful if
A:
all of the sample in the injector has been added to the column
B:
the sample is concentrated at the start of the column
C:
the sample is spread evenly along the column
D:
the sample is homogenously spread along the column
Answer: B

Doubling the column's length increases resolution by a factor of
A:
(2)0.5
B:
2
C:
3
D:
4
Answer: A

Column bleeding occurs when
A:
elution of the analyte is extended over time
B:
the column is cracked and stationary phase leaks out
C:
traces of the stationary phase are eluted
D:
the column breaks during installation and causes personal injury
Answer: C
